Named after Princess Anne of Denmark and Norway, Princess Anne is a thriving residential area located in Virginia Beach, Virginia. Minutes from the Atlantic oceanfront and boasting top-rated schools and spacious homes, it’s no wonder Princess Anne is a highly sought-after place to call home.

“This area has a resort-like feel,” says Heather Platz, Realtor with The Real Estate Group. “The Virginia Beach oceanfront further north is more touristy. This area has year-round homeowners, but there are also a lot of property owners there who will rent it out every now and then.”

The curving, suburban-style streets of Princess Anne are lined with trees and tidy sidewalks. Transitional-style homes are perched next to each other on level, quarter-acre lots with shallow setbacks and simple landscaping. Paved driveways lead to two-car, front-entrance garages with plenty of overflow parking on the street. In a nutshell, Princess Anne is brimming with suburban charm. In this area, you can get three to five-bedroom transitional-style homes for between $450,000 to $600,000. The area is also home to several condominium complexes, where a three-bedroom condo costs around $350,000. According to Platz, inventory is very low. She says demand has slowed down a little bit compared to the hot market of the past few years, but houses are still selling at a solid rate.

Students in Princess Anne attend North Landing Elementary School, Landstown Middle School and Kellam High School, which all belong to the highly rated Virginia Beach City Public Schools district. North Landing Elementary and Kellam High are both conveniently located in Princess Anne, within walking distance from residences. Kellam High School, which receives an overall grade of A from Niche, offers students the opportunity to participate in STEM programs through a partnership with the school district’s Advanced Technology Center. Boasting a range of dynamic course options, Kellam High is the only high school in the district to offer studies in oceanography.

One of the greatest draws to Princess Anne is its wonderful proximity to Sandbridge Beach, a quiet enclave just south of Virginia Beach that tends to be far less crowded than nearby areas and has wide, well-maintained beaches. With few shops and restaurants in this area, it is a peaceful place to escape the hustle and bustle. Immerse yourself in the forest at West Neck Creek Natural Area, located on North Landing Road. This wooded 217-acre site, which has several paved and dirt walking trails that wind throughout, has otherwise been kept in its natural state. Locals enjoy coming here to hike or fish in the creek.
Bring kids to the large play area at Princess Anne Commons Gateway Park on Dam Neck Road. Featuring swings, slides, climbing structures and picnic tables, this is a great place to spend a sunny afternoon.

When hungry, head to Heirloom on Landing Road for farm-to-table dishes in a low-key atmosphere. Enjoy a platter of oysters Rockefeller or a bowl of she-crab soup before an entrée of fried chicken or red snapper at this dynamic restaurant with both indoor and outdoor seating options. Coffee lovers can enjoy a locally owned shop close to home at Astraea Coffee on Landing Road. This cozy spot serves drip coffee and espresso drinks along with a variety of baked goods.

Pick up groceries at Harris Teeter, right down the road on Nimmo Parkway. For the rest of your shopping, head 3 miles east on Princess Anne Road to land at familiar retailers like Target and TJ Maxx. When you need to get around town, Princess Anne’s proximity to main thoroughfares makes it quick and easy.
